Default Ebay Quick Release Stuck, HELP!

My car's a 92 hatch, I have this eBay quick release someone gave to me for free on my car.... It's one of those mistakes you do when you first get you car... Lol, anyways when I first put it on it was working fine like a quick release should but now it's stuck and will not come off.... I've tired putting some WD-40 in between to see if it would come off & just now banging it with a hammer.... No luck... Any suggestions??? I'm not trying to go to a shop to spend 50-100 just to remove this piece of s***..... This is what it looks like

Sometimes when the hub cannot be pulled off, pressing it on,
then pulling back, then pressing it on and pulling it back will allow the
mechanism to release. Pushing on one side when pulling on the other side
and repeating several times will also break it loose.

Is the hub nut covered by the quick release mechanism?-Bob
